Finding the Right Balance with Font Pairing
One of the biggest challenges in editorial design and web design is knowing when to stop. Éco Sans Pro Extended is a statement piece. It shines brightest when used for headlines, logos, short phrases, and decorative accents. Because it has such a distinct personality, it pairs wonderfully with more neutral supporting fonts.
For example, if you are designing a brochure or a detailed product description page, pair this bold sans serif with a simple, lightweight sans serif for the body text. This creates a clear hierarchy, guiding the reader’s eye from the exciting headline to the informative details. Alternatively, if you want to lean into the handmade aesthetic, you might pair it with a delicate script font for signatures or personal notes. The contrast between the bold, extended structure of Éco Sans Pro Extended and the flow of a script creates a dynamic and engaging visual experience.
Practical Advice for Small Business Owners
Before you download and start designing, there are a few practical steps to ensure you get the most out of your new commercial font. First, check the included styles and file formats. Ensure you have the right weights for your specific needs. While this font is bold by nature, having access to different weights can give you flexibility in your logo design and packaging design.
Second, consider readability across different mediums. What looks great on a large desktop monitor might need adjustment on a mobile screen. Test your designs on actual devices. Print out sample labels to see how the ink sits on your chosen paper stock. The extended width of the letters can sometimes require slight adjustments in kerning (the space between characters) to ensure optimal legibility, especially on small stickers or tags.
Finally, always review the licensing agreement. As a business owner, you need to know that your use of the font is covered for commercial purposes, whether you are selling physical products, digital downloads, or client services. Protecting your business means respecting intellectual property, so ensure your license covers all your intended uses, from merchandise to online ads.
